Lowering bad cholesterol levels could reduce the risk of dementia by 26%, studies suggest.

People with low levels of low-density lipoprotein cholesterol (LDL-C) in the blood have a lower overall risk of dementia, particularly for Alzheimer's disease. According to published research In the Journal of Neurology Neurosurgery & Psychiatry.

Taking statins also provided “additional protective effects” against the condition of people with low cholesterol levels, researchers found.

The number of people living with dementia around the world is predicted to almost triple 153 million by 2050however, evidence suggests that almost half of cases can be prevented or delayed.

LDL-C is often called bad cholesterol, which can cause plaque to build up in the arteries, leading to cardiovascular disease, and increase the risk of stroke, heart attack, and death. However, until recently, the relationship between LDL-C levels and dementia was less clear.

last year, Lancet Report Found Seven percent of cases of dementia were associated with high levels of poor cholesterol in middle age. Now, new research suggests that low levels of LDL-C can reduce the risk of dementia by a quarter.

Researchers collected the data 571,000 people in Korea who had not been diagnosed with dementia – 192,213 patients with LDL-C levels below 1.8 mmol/L and LDL-C levels above 3.4 mmol/L (>130 mg/dl).

Analysis of subsequent diagnosis of dementia showed that LDL-C levels with LDL-C levels below 1.8 mmol/L are associated with a 26% reduction in the risk of dementia and a 28% reduction in the risk of Alzheimer's disease, particularly compared to LDL-C levels above 3.4 mmol/L.

Statins appeared to provide additional protection against dementia in the presence of low LDL-C levels. Among those with LDL-C levels below 1.8 mmol/L, statin use reduced the risk of dementia by 13% and reduced the risk of Alzheimer's disease by 12% compared to non-users.

This is an observational study and it cannot draw solid conclusions about causes and effects. The authors also acknowledged several limitations, including focusing on baseline LDL-C levels where lipid profiles can change over time.

Nevertheless, they concluded: “Low LDL-C levels… lower the risk of dementia, including Alzheimer's disease-related dementia, and statin therapy has additional protective benefits.”

Dr. Francesco Tamanini, a neurophysiologist at the University of Reading, said he was not involved in the study.

“This paper examines the correlation and potential causal relationships between high levels of bad cholesterol and risk of dementia. The results provide a compelling argument for researchers to consider LDL cholesterol in addition to classical approaches.”

“We are a source of patience,” said Dr. Julia Dudley, UK's Research Director for Alzheimer's Disease Research.

“However, the risk of dementia is complex and influenced by many factors. Without a detailed understanding of what is happening in the brain, we don't know if there is a direct link between lower cholesterol and lower risk of dementia.

“Clinical trials are key to understanding how statins can affect the brain's disease processes.”
